From 3990c6e0994a56183c3d9b69b35b58ca200406d9 Mon Sep 17 00:00:00 2001 From: Amolith Date: Tue, 28 Jan 2025 23:20:57 -0700 Subject: [PATCH] switch to 1password --- dot_config/zsh/private_dot_zshrc.tmpl | 10 ++-------- 1 file changed, 2 insertions(+), 8 deletions(-) diff --git a/dot_config/zsh/private_dot_zshrc.tmpl b/dot_config/zsh/private_dot_zshrc.tmpl index 8402b46a24b4b0d397cffd641458f95a81de86a8..4ba17f6a7004e3f9e41262d96aae2d4b342063b9 100644 --- a/dot_config/zsh/private_dot_zshrc.tmpl +++ b/dot_config/zsh/private_dot_zshrc.tmpl @@ -144,14 +144,11 @@ CASE_SENSITIVE="false" # Disable dumb Python keyring integration export PYTHON_KEYRING_BACKEND=keyring.backends.null.Keyring -# Authenticate to Bitwarden -export BW_SESSION="{{ .bw_session }}" - # Authenticate to OpenAI -export OPENAI_API_KEY="{{- .openai_api_key -}}" +export OPENAI_API_KEY="{{ onepasswordRead "op://Private/OpenAI API Token/password" }}" # Authenticate to local Radicle (.xyz) node -export RAD_PASSWORD='{{ (bitwarden "item" "ded65872-71a1-4cdd-8e13-b12a00f84163").login.password }}' +export RAD_PASSWORD='{{ onepasswordRead "op://Private/2ujzijel6ni3np2uj5k5syptzm/password" }}' #HYPHEN_INSENSITIVE="true" # Uncomment the following line if pasting URLs and other text is messed up. @@ -204,9 +201,6 @@ alias secluded="cd ~/repos/personal/secluded && ./gen" alias drafts='e $(rg -l "draft: true" $HOME/repos/personal/secluded | fzf --preview "bat --color=always {}" --preview-window "~3")' # Custom functions -function pass() { - bw get password $@ | xclip -selection clipboard -} function gi() { curl -sLw https://www.toptal.com/developers/gitignore/api/$@ ; }